ubuntu上にリモートリポジトリを作成して、
同じアカウント(root),同じPC の/var/www/hogehoge にgit initでローカルリポジトリを作成しています。ここで、リモートの設定を git remote add origin root@localhost:/var/git/myproject.git にし、 test1.phpとtest2.phpをaddし、
コミットしpushはできています。
/var/www/hugahuga にgit initでローカルリポジトリを作って
test3.php をadd しcommitし、pushする場合
pullしてくる必要があると思います。
しかし、pullしてくるとtest3.phpをpushできるのがですが
hugahuga/test1.phpにもアクセスできてしまい都合がよくありません。
pullしてくるにしても不要なファイルは持ってきたくないのですがどうすればいいのでしょうか
そのケースだと/var/www/hogehoge側からcherry-pickで取得すればよいでしょう。
http://d.hatena.ne.jp/idesaku/20091230/1262159267
ただ、
hugahuga/test1.phpにもアクセスできてしまい都合がよくありません。 pullしてくるにしても不要なファイルは持ってきたくないのですがどうすればいいのでしょうか
ということなのであれば、構成自体に不備があるはずです。構成の見直しをお勧めします。
コメント(0件)